Output 8cf8e745039260d3d5819ce14e86950d9c3e97daa24c81ef83e94290ebd2a73f:8

value
136284791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fadd65acfb7a433f89ab2f0252e634df68e61327 OP_EQUAL
address
3QZU5SrA54cMQsQCQL95fU59BL5XySyr6x
transaction
8cf8e745039260d3d5819ce14e86950d9c3e97daa24c81ef83e94290ebd2a73f
spent
true